Technical Assistance:
Discussed definition of Preschool and School age groups. Reviewed over updated information that all spring rockers and merry go around cycles need to have the proper fall zone and resilent surfacing.

Comments:
A renewal unannounced mandates monitoring inspection was initiated on November 16, 2023 from 3:19pm - 4:56 pm. There were 38 children with 5 staff present. The inspector reviewed compliance in the areas of administration, physical plant, staffing and supervision, programming,
medication, special care and emergencies and nutrition. A total of four child records and five staff records were reviewed. The children were observed freel yplaying and participating in multiple station activities. The outside area was inspected.

Information gathered during the inspection determined non-compliance with applicable standards or law and violations were documented on the violation notice issued to the program.

Violations:
Standard #: 22.1-289.035-A
Description: Based on record review and staff interview, the licensee did not ensure all applicants for employment, employees, applicants to serve as volunteers, and volunteers shall undergo a background check every five years thereafter the initial background check.

Evidence:
Staff #1 most recent fingerprint check was in Feburary 2018 which is more than 5 years old.
Staff #5(applicant) fingerprint and central registry were more than 5 years old confirmed by staff.

Plan of Correction: Staff #1 and #5 went to get updated fingerprint and has been suspended and can return when it comes back in the future a reminder will be set to get the information

Standard #: 8VAC20-780-160-A
Description: REPEAT

Based on record review, the licensee did not ensure each staff member and individual from an independent contractor shall submit documentation of a negative tuberculosis screening. Documentation of the screening shall be submitted at the time of employment and prior to coming into contact with children. The documentation shall have been completed within the last 30 calendar days of the date of employment and be signed by a physician, physician's designee, or an official of the local health department.

Evidence:
Staff #3 hire date 09/14/2022 the TB results were 09/20/2022. Which the date of results were recieved was after the date of employment.

Plan of Correction: In the future a fingerprint will be required before 1st day of work

Standard #: 8VAC20-780-160-C
Description: Based on record review, the licensee did not ensure at least every two years a tuburculosis screening should be completed and obtain results.

Evidence:
Staff #1 most recent TB test provided during the inspection was 07/29/2021.

Plan of Correction: Staff #1 was sent to get a TB screening the next day in the future no one will not work with an updated one

Standard #: 8VAC20-780-80-A
Description: Based on record review, the licensee did not ensure the center shall maintain a written record of daily attendance that documents the arrival and departure of each child in care as it occurs.

Evidence:
In the school age room, the children were not marked when they departed to school in the AM and when they arrived in the PM. Confirmed with staff.

Plan of Correction: The director had a meeting with all staff to discuss the importance of keeping daily attendance in the future the director will check

Standard #: 8VAC20-780-270-A
Description: Based on observation , the licensee did not ensure the equipment outside was clean, safe and operabelcondition.

Evidence: a steering wheel on the equipment outside was broken and had sharp edges.

Plan of Correction: The equipment on the playground was fixed the same day the staff has been retrained on playground safety
